In a harrowing incident that has sent shockwaves through the Eastern Cape community, a woman was reportedly kidnapped while traveling along the N2 highway. The victim, identified as Alize van der Merwe, a 39-year-old holidaymaker from the Western Cape, was on her way to the Umngazi Resort in Port St Johns when she went missing. This distressing case has prompted the Hawks, South Africa’s elite crime-fighting unit, to launch a manhunt for the individuals responsible.

According to reports, Alize was driving a rented Toyota Fortuner when she was last in contact with her family at approximately 11:30 AM on Friday. She informed them of her plan to make a stop, likely at the Shell Ultra City in Mthatha. Tragically, her family received an alarming call around 3:13 PM, informing them that she had been kidnapped. This sudden shift from a routine trip to a desperate plea for help has left her loved ones in turmoil.

The vehicle she was driving was discovered abandoned not far from the resort, raising concerns about her safety. Investigators have confirmed that they are actively pursuing leads to locate her. The Hawks have urged anyone with information about the kidnapping to come forward. “We are working tirelessly to rescue the victim unharmed,” stated Ndiphiwe Mhlakuvana, spokesperson for the Hawks.

The situation escalated further when a ransom demand was made to Alize’s family, intensifying the urgency for law enforcement. Tracking data revealed that the vehicle was abandoned between Dumasi and the Umngazi Resort, further complicating the investigation.
